1. Fathom
Among the 30 ai meeting notetakers tools we track, Fathom has the 19th-widest language coverage.
Our use-case verdicts have Fathom ahead of tl;dv for consultants & agencies, privacy & compliance, product & ux research, recruiters and solo & free and matches it for engineering teams.
Seen from the other side, tl;dv vs Fathom: ~20% fewer languages.
Fathom lists $16 per seat per month (annual billing), verified July 2026.
Why teams switch: Fathom's annual seat price is $16/seat/mo against tl;dv's $18/seat/mo, a real gap for an agency adding seats across client accounts. Fathom also publishes in person and mobile capture support, a capability tl;dv does not list, important for consultants meeting clients face to face. Both offer a bot free capture option. Storage is unlimited on paid plans for both, though tl;dv's free tier only keeps recordings for 3 months against Fathom's unlimited storage. Transcript export is only documented for Fathom, copy and paste only. With the lower seat price and documented in person capture, Fathom is the stronger fit here.

Overall verdict: Fathom wins five of the seven use cases. It costs less per seat, $16/seat/mo annually against tl;dv's $18/seat/mo, and that lower price carries through to consultants and agencies, recruiters, and the solo and free plan, where Fathom's free tier includes unlimited transcription minutes against tl;dv's 3 hour per meeting cap. Fathom also includes a HIPAA BAA, a feature tl;dv does not publish, helping it take privacy and compliance. tl;dv answers back only on sales teams, where its three CRM integrations, HubSpot, Zoho, and Salesloft, edge out Fathom's Salesforce and HubSpot pairing. Engineering teams end in a tie.

2. Fireflies.ai
Among the 30 ai meeting notetakers tools we track, Fireflies.ai has the 3rd-widest language coverage - a fit for multilingual and localization projects.
Head-to-head, Fireflies.ai takes consultants & agencies, engineering teams, privacy & compliance, product & ux research, recruiters, sales teams and solo & free from tl;dv.
Before switching, weigh what stays behind - tl;dv vs Fireflies.ai: about half the languages.
Its published rate is $10 per seat per month (annual billing), verified July 2026.
Why teams switch: For consultants and agencies watching per-seat costs, Fireflies.ai's annual price of $10/seat/mo is nearly half of tl;dv's $18/seat/mo, a meaningful gap when billing scales across client accounts. Fireflies.ai also documents in-person and mobile capture, a detail tl;dv does not publish here. Both offer a bot-free capture option, so that's even. Storage runs deep on both: Fireflies.ai covers up to 8,000 minutes per seat on its Pro plan with unlimited storage on Business and above, while tl;dv offers unlimited storage on paid plans. With the lower price and the documented mobile capture, Fireflies.ai is the stronger fit here.

Overall verdict: Fireflies.ai wins the overall bottom line, sweeping all seven use cases. It backs this up with a lower annual price of $10/seat/mo against tl;dv's $18/seat/mo, a documented HIPAA BAA and richer transcript export formats that tl;dv does not publish, and CRM integrations that include Salesforce, a CRM tl;dv's own list of HubSpot, Zoho, and Salesloft leaves out. Fireflies.ai also supports 100 languages against tl;dv's 30. tl;dv keeps pace on core meeting capture and compliance basics like GDPR and SOC 2, but does not out-document Fireflies.ai on a single use case here. Verdict: Fireflies.ai wins.

3. Otter.ai
Among the 30 ai meeting notetakers tools we track, Otter.ai has the 30th-widest language coverage.
Head-to-head, Otter.ai takes consultants & agencies, engineering teams, privacy & compliance, product & ux research, recruiters and sales teams from tl;dv.
Before switching, weigh what stays behind - tl;dv vs Otter.ai: ~5× the languages.
Its published rate is $8.33 per seat per month (annual billing), verified July 2026.
Why teams switch: For a client-facing team billing across many accounts, seat cost is the biggest lever, and Otter.ai wins it decisively at $8.33/seat/mo on an annual plan against tl;dv's $18/seat/mo, more than double. Otter.ai also confirms in-person and mobile capture, a capability tl;dv does not publish, which matters for agencies meeting clients face to face as well as on video. Both tools offer a bot-free capture option and both keep storage unlimited on paid plans, so those needs are met either way. Otter.ai additionally documents transcript export in TXT, DOCX, PDF, and SRT, a detail tl;dv does not publish. With the two heaviest factors, price and in-person coverage, both favoring Otter.ai, it is the clearer choice.

Overall verdict: Otter.ai leads this matchup six use cases to one. Its annual seat price of $8.33/seat/mo against tl;dv's price of $18/seat/mo, combined with confirmed in-person and mobile capture, wins it Consultants & Agencies, and that same lower price carries Sales Teams alongside Salesforce coverage in its CRM connections. Otter.ai takes Privacy & Compliance on a documented HIPAA BAA that tl;dv does not publish, and it wins Engineering Teams, Product & UX Research, and Recruiters on directly named integrations, transcript export formats, and clip support. tl;dv answers back only on Solo & Free, where its starting tier carries no overall minute cap against Otter.ai's 300 minutes per month. Otter.ai's wins across nearly every other use case make it the stronger general pick.

4. Grain
Our use-case verdicts have Grain ahead of tl;dv for consultants & agencies, privacy & compliance, product & ux research, recruiters, sales teams and solo & free.
Grain lists $15 per seat per month (annual billing), verified July 2026.
Why teams switch: Grain's annual per-seat price is $15/seat/mo, well below tl;dv's $18/seat/mo, a real difference for agencies billing many small accounts. Grain also publishes in-person and mobile capture, which tl;dv does not list as a fact, and Grain's transcript export covers PDF, SRT, VTT, and DOCX, formats tl;dv does not publish. Both tools offer a bot-free capture option and unlimited recording storage on their paid plans. On price and documented in-person capture, Grain fits consultants and agencies better. Verdict: Grain wins.
